What Is The Dosage Of Tamsulosin?

HI Doctor I have been taking Tamsulosin for over a year ... I usually take one tablet at nite before bed... If I need to take two pills, can I take them at the same time or several hours apart ?? I am a 64 year old male , 5 9 ..160lbs.. Thank you Sir

I can understand your concern regarding the dose of Tamsulosin. Tamsulosin is an alpha-1 adrenergic blocker commonly prescribed to improve urination in men with benign prostatic enlargement. Its initial dose is 0.4 mg orally once a day preferably at bed time. If there's no response to the initial dose after 2 to 4 weeks, the dose may be increased to 0.8 mg orally once a day at the same time.
